What is the W-9 Form Request for Taxpayer Identification Number and Certification?

The W-9 form is an essential document for U.S. taxpayers, used to provide their taxpayer identification number (TIN) to entities that will report income to the IRS. This IRS Form W-9 is significant for ensuring that taxpayers certify their TIN, which is necessary for various income reporting, including freelance payments and interest on accounts. Both individuals and businesses typically utilize this form in contexts such as contracting and partnership agreements.

Purpose and Benefits of the W-9 Form

The primary purpose of the W-9 form is to report different types of income, such as dividends and interest, received by the taxpayer. Certifying the taxpayer identification number is crucial as it helps prevent backup withholding, where a portion of payments is withheld by the payor for tax purposes. This form also supports U.S. person certification for foreign tax compliance, making it a vital tool for proper tax documentation.

Common Mistakes When Completing the W-9 Form

When completing the W-9 form, users often make several common errors. These mistakes can impact the processing of payments. Typical errors include:
  • Incorrect TIN entry.
  • Omitting the signature or date.
  • Not indicating the appropriate tax classification.
To avoid these pitfalls, maintaining a review checklist can be beneficial to ensure all details are correct.

Individuals and businesses must complete the W-9 Form if they are considered U.S. persons and need to provide their taxpayer identification number to entities for reporting purposes.
While there is no strict deadline to submit the W-9 Form itself, it's essential to provide it promptly when requested by a payer to avoid backup withholding on payments.
You can submit the completed W-9 Form electronically via email directly from pdfFiller or print it and mail it to the requesting party. Check with the requester for their preferred method.
No additional documents are typically required to submit the W-9 Form; however, it's helpful to have your Social Security Number or TIN available as you fill out the form.
Be careful to avoid common mistakes such as incorrect TIN, failing to sign the form, or overlooking required fields. Double-checking all entries can help prevent issues.
The W-9 Form itself does not require processing time as it is typically used directly by the requester for reporting. However, ensure it's completed and submitted promptly to avoid delays in payment.
Once the W-9 Form is submitted, you cannot edit it directly. However, if changes are needed, you can fill out a new W-9 Form and submit it to replace the previous one.
